Carpool, a type of transportation arrangement in which multiple individuals car-share for commuting purposes, can also be described as a collective noun. It refers to a group of people who coordinate their schedules and vehicles to travel together to a specific destination, typically their workplace or a common location such as a school or an event. The fundamental idea behind carpooling is to reduce carbon emissions, ease traffic congestion, promote cost-effectiveness, and enhance social interactions among participants.

In terms of a collective noun, carpool showcases the concept of collaboration and arrangement, emphasizing that individuals within the group contribute their own transportation resources for a shared benefit. A carpool group generally comprises colleagues, friends, or even neighbors who establish a regular routine and designate particular meeting points for their trips. Members volunteer to alternate driving responsibilities, during which the vehicle serves as a joint resource, providing convenience, efficiency, and flexibility for everyone involved.

Using "carpool" as a collective noun, we can imagine sentences like:

- "The morning carpool arrived at the office, bringing together coworkers interested in reducing their impact on the environment."

- "A carpool of parents gathered outside the school to transport their children to an extracurricular event, ensuring a safe and coordinated journey for the youngsters."

- "Every Thursday evening, a lively carpool of friends traveled to their basketball league, relishing the camaraderie and banter during the lengthy commute."

By referring to carpool as a collective noun, the appreciation and importance of the collaborative nature of this transportation arrangement are emphasized, encouraging people to take part in such initiatives for mutual benefits and a more sustainable future.
